DIAGNOSTICS DEK 248 INTRODUCTION CHAPTER 4 DIAGNOSTICS INTRODUCTION Chapter Issue 1 May 02 The diagnostic function is an aid to the user to allow access and control of motors and modules It allows the user to control the sequence of the machine so that a particular module can be exercised Specific operations are selected using the control panel function keys NOTE Refer to the Printer Diagnostics Menu section of this chapter for a navigational guide of diagnostics menus including a step by step flow chart The following list briefly details the available functions when using the diagnos tics mode Diagnostic Function Description The control panel can be selected to display one of the following languages Display Languages English default setting Francais French Deutsch German The control panel can be selected to display one of the following units of measurement Display Units aad Metric default setting Imperial Menu Protection The user can select whether to protect menus from inadvertent alteration View Digital Inputs The user can inspect the present state of a sensor input to check whether it is in an On or Off signal condition View Output Tests As an aid to fault diagnosis machine mechanisms may be selected for independent operation Carriage Speed Calibration Automatically calibrates the print carriage speed User Manual 4 1 DIAGNOSTICS PRINTER DIAGNOSTICS MENU DERK 248

Returns to Diagnostics Menu Language Page To Sheet 3 Digital Inputs 10 Figure 4 2 Diagnostic Flow Chart Sheet 2 Chapter Issue 1 May 02 User Manual 4 5 DIAGNOSTICS PRINTER DIAGNOSTICS MENU DERK 248 From Sheet 2 Digital Inputs 9 Returns to Diagnostics Menu Language Page Continues Scrolling Digital Inputs Display Units Page ee SY Ss Menu Protection Page View Digital Inputs Page To Sheet 4 1 Cycle Squeegees Figure 4 3 Diagnostic Flow Chart Sheet 3 4 6 User Manual Chapter Issue 1 May 02 DIAGNOSTICS DEK 248 PRINTER DIAGNOSTICS MENU NOTE Top Line of scrolled list is active Chevron indicates active line Halts test in progress Returns to Diagnostics Menu From Sheet 3 Press GO to start test GO lt Stops test and scrolls to next line Press GO to start test GO lt Language Page Halts test in progress Stops test ana seo a Press GO to start test a te HEX Une Ep bane For 7 amp 8 GO toggles between ON and OFF GO lt Halts test in progress Continues Scrolling Output Tests To Sheet 5 Figure 4 4 Diagnostic Flow Chart Sheet 4 Chapter Issue
7. ack to the start Display Language menu page The following tables details each input describing the purpose for each state indication Purpose Indicates 24V system power is applied indication POOR ON Indicates that air pressure at the pressure switch is sufficient to activate the pressure switch approx 3 5 bar User Manual Chapter Issue 1 May 02 DIAGNOSTICS DEK P 4 8 DIAGNOSTIC FUNCTIONS Keyswitch Position Cover Switch Left GO Button Right GO Button Front Squeegee Down Rear Squeegee Down Table In Sensor Table Out Sensor Table Up Limit Sensor Chapter Issue 1 May 02 I oooO oooO Indicates the key is in the 12 o clock position position 2 or the 3 o clock position position 3 Indicates key is in position 1 9 o clock Indication Purpose Indicates that the cover switch is not activated or the machine cover is open Indicates that the cover switch is activated i e that the cover is closed ramon pon ON Indicates that the left front panel or the left remote start GO switch is activated Press to test raon pon ON Indicates that the right front panel or the right remote start GO switch is activated Press to test ran e ON Indicates that the front squeegee down reed switch is activated The front squeegee is down m oooO UUU OUSUS Indicates that the rear squeegee down reed switch is activated The rear squeegee is down m eS ON indicates t
